Report for Haura Point Light (Hawaii) - 1911

General
District: 19th
Inspector: Frederick A. Edgecomb, Foreman
Location: Maui Island, NW'ly shore.
Date of Report: 12/20/1911
Latitude: 21° 00.5' N
Longitude: 156° 40' W

Means Used for Support of Lantern: Skeleton pyramidal iron tower supported by a cast iron service room.
Number of Separate Lights: 1
First Built or Established: Dec. 15, 1911
Last Rebuilt, Repaired, or Renovated:
Condition at This Date:
Shape of Tower in Plan:
Form of Tower:
Height from Base to Ventilator Ball:
Height of Focal Plane Above Mean High Water: 75'
Background of Lighthouse as Seen from Sea: Sky & mountain slope with scant vegetation.
Color of Tower: White
Color of Tower/ How Produced: Paint
Tower Connection: No dwelling
Object of Navigation: Seacoast & channel for both general & local navigation, mostly local.
Building Materials: Cast iron & structural steel

Compressed Gas
Gas Container: 4 No. A-50 AGA Accumulators
Compressed Gas Capacity: 212
Compressed Gas Charge: 176 to 200 lbs according to temperature
How Supply Renewed: By exchanging recharged accumulators
At What Intervals: About every 235 days.
Spare Containers: 1


Gas Light
Gas Light Kind: Compressed acetylene
Gas Light Number of Burners:
Kind of Burner: 5/8 cu. ft. gas tip with pilot attached
Candlepower Per Burner: 27 - 235 with 300 mm lens
Total Candlepower:
Consumption Gas Burner Per Hour: .1525
Total Consumption Per Hour: .1525
How Gas Obtained: Accum. filled w/ compressed acetylene in acetone


Occulting Light
Characteristic: 1 sec light, 4 sec eclipse
Time Limit: From about .26 sec light to about 6.5 sec
Eclipse Type: By valve

Miscellaneous
Access to Lighthouse: Derrick located on cliff by shore for purpose of landing gas tanks from small boat. Public road from Lahaina passes within 1/4 mile of station.
Distance and Direction: Derrick 175' from tower.
Miscellaneous Remarks: Erected & lighted for 1st time on December 15, 1911. New structure.
